Hello

This is Mr.Chae from GOMTV

This week has been a fantastic week for e-sports.

It’s been a great week providing opportunity for fans to watch and cheer for GSL final, MLG and EVO. GSL and MLG will continue to strengthen our partnership and work to improve e-sports.

There are many interesting announcements concerning next week :

1. August 1st 18:00 KST - Code S Group Nomination
2. August 2nd 12:00 KST ~ 22:00 – Code A Qualifier Live Broadcast
3. August 3rd 12:00 KST ~ 22:00 – Code A Qualifier Live Broadcast
4. August 4th - GSTL / August 5th - GSTL , BoxeR vs Yellow show match
5. Sase, Fenix, Naniwa, Thorzain to Korea

There will be GSL Aug. Group Nomination today. Enjoy watching nomination and witness how players decide their groups.

And finally!!! A big announcement for you fans. This will be great news to all those who have been hitting F5 to get update of our Code A qualifier. You no longer need to torment your F5 key anymore! We will be broadcasting Code A qualifier live.

Qualifier will be held on August 2nd ~ 3rd from noon to 10PM and will be broadcasted for free. We will be broadcasting the scenery of qualifier and selected matches from group finals.

On August 4th there will be GSTL.
On 5th, there will be GSTL and after that show match between ‘Emperor’ Boxer vs ‘Storm Zerg’ Yellow.

Lastly! Foreign players will be arriving to Korea through League Exchange Program with MLG.
Fenix will be arriving on August 2nd and on August 9th, Naniwa and ThorZaIN will be arriving to play in Code A and Code A, and experience Korean e-sports.
Please anticipate for F.United’s performance in GSTL.
